That message just means someone reported the said player already.

Since report counts per game doesn't stack, it counts the same as you reported them already.

As others have said, there is no need to submit any screenshot or video footage. Riot already has access to all of those things (and more, including the player's click location, click speed, keyboard presses, ping plus more) and it is not necessary to provide information that could be altered.

Next time, please just use the post game report screen instead.
